What are the primary responsibilities of a Pharmacy Intern Grad?
The primary responsibilities include providing pharmacy consulting services, ensuring the proper compounding and dispensation of medications, supporting efficient pharmacy operations, enhancing customer experience, and assisting with inventory management and financial optimization.
What qualifications are required for the Pharmacy Intern Grad position?
Candidates must be willing to obtain a Doctor of Pharmacy (Pharm D) degree prior to the start date, obtain pharmacist licensure within 90 days of hire, demonstrate experience in prescription dispensing, and be a certified immunizer or willing to become one within 90 days of hire.
